The NUPANT Dual Drip Commercial Coffee Maker is designed to meet high-demand environments. It brews up to 3.6 liters of coffee per cycle across four glass pots, totaling a capacity of 7.2 liters. This setup supports over 200 cups per hour, making it suitable for busy cafés, restaurants, or large offices. A dual-side control system enables independent operation on each side for simultaneous flavors and rapid throughput. It uses removable stainless steel filters, simplifying cleanup after peak service periods.

Key features align with practicality: fast brewing time (about 7 minutes for 3.6 liters), four pots to keep hot, easy pour and keep-warm transitions, and straightforward maintenance. The separate power switches on each side help staff manage batches without interrupting ongoing brews. Buying Guide: Key Purchase Considerations

  • Capacity and throughput: For environments that serve hundreds of cups per day, prioritize models with large carafe capacity, multiple pots, or high cups-per-hour ratings. Consider the balance between batch size and brewing speed to maintain flavor without bottlenecks.
  • Brewing flexibility: Look for programmable timers, brew-strength options, and multi-serve configurations. Venues with varied crowds benefit from machines that adjust to different tastes and schedules.
  • Flavor consistency: Features like even-saturation showerheads, charcoal water filtration, and temperature control help maintain uniform taste across back-to-back brews.
  • Ease of maintenance: Removable parts, simple cleaning cycles, and accessible filters reduce downtime between shifts. Quick-access dashboards and indicator lights can aid staff in busy settings.
  • Space and setup: Consider footprint and weight, especially in tight kitchen layouts or front-of-house areas. Some units offer compact designs with robust output, which is ideal for limited-counter environments.
  • Filtration and sustainability: Reusable gold-tone filters or paper filters each have trade-offs. Filters can affect flavor, maintenance, and waste; choose based on staff preference and environmental goals.
  • Cost of ownership: While high-capacity models expand serving capacity, evaluate energy usage, auto-off features, and maintenance costs over time to determine total cost of ownership.

When selecting a high-volume coffee maker, align your pick with expected peak loads, staff capability, and the type of service you offer.
